Unlike standard sedatives, DSIP is a naturally occurring peptide studied for its role in promoting Slow-Wave Sleep (SWS) and stabilizing the circadian rhythm. It is a critical tool for investigating the regulation of the h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al (HPA) axis and systemic stress-response homeostasis.

Unreconstituted peptides should be stored in a cool, dry place — ideally refrigerated between 2–8°C. Once reconstituted with bacteriostatic water, keep refrigerated and use within 4–6 weeks for best results. Av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les.
